Which ICT Model Should You Trade? A Decision Framework

The right ICT model is the one that fits your schedule, market, and temperament — not the one with the loudest hype. Pick by constraint, master one to consistency, then add.

Which ICT Model Should You Trade?

Trade the ICT model that matches your available time, preferred timeframe, market, and personality — not the one trending on YouTube. A part-time trader on a session-specific model like the Silver Bullet will outperform a beginner who rotates through five setups every week. Fit beats novelty.

Deciding which ICT model to trade is a constraints problem, not a knowledge problem. Once you map your real-world limits against how each model family behaves, the choice narrows to one or two candidates. This framework walks through those constraints, gives you a decision table, and shows how to pressure-test your pick before you commit screen time to it.

Why Model-Hopping Keeps ICT Traders Stuck

ICT publishes dozens of models: the 2022 model, Silver Bullet, the Unicorn Model, Turtle Soup, the Judas Swing, Power of 3 (Po3/AMD), CRT, Optimal Trade Entry (OTE), and various order block and FVG entries. Each has legitimate logic. The failure mode is not the models — it is sampling all of them and mastering none.

Model-hopping breaks the one thing an edge requires: a large, consistent sample. If you trade Silver Bullet on Monday, Turtle Soup on Wednesday, and a Po3 idea on Friday, you never accumulate 50 clean instances of any single setup.

Without that sample you cannot tell whether a model is losing because it does not work or because you are still learning to read it. Every drawdown feels like a signal to switch, so you switch, and the counter resets.

The traders who compound are boring. They run one model, in one or two sessions, on a short list of instruments, for months. Choosing which ICT model to trade well is really choosing what to ignore.

The Four Constraints That Should Pick Your Model

Before comparing models, define your constraints honestly. These four decide more than any indicator does.

1. Time availability

How many hours, and which hours, can you actually watch price? A 9-to-5 worker cannot day-trade the New York session live. That points to a time-boxed model you can trade inside one Kill Zone — for example a single Silver Bullet window (a fixed hour) or a London-open setup before work.

Higher-timeframe swing entries you set and leave are another fit for tight schedules. A full-time trader, by contrast, can run intraday continuation and reversal models that need active management.

2. Timeframe preference

Are you a scalper, a day trader, or a swing trader? Scalpers live on 1-5 minute charts inside macros and Silver Bullet windows. Day traders work 15m-1H entries off a 4H bias. Swing traders take Daily/4H order block and OTE entries and hold for days. Pick the timeframe you can emotionally hold — mismatched hold times cause premature exits.

3. Market

Crypto trades 24/7 with no session close, so session-anchored models (Judas Swing off the daily open, London/NY kill zones) apply loosely and volatility clusters differently. Forex and index futures have clean session opens, making time-based models sharper.

If you only watch evenings, a 24/7 crypto pair may suit you better than a forex pair whose kill zone falls while you sleep.

4. Personality

Do you want mechanical rules or discretionary reads? Do you prefer catching reversals or riding continuation? Reversal models (Turtle Soup, Judas Swing) require you to buy into apparent weakness — uncomfortable for many. Continuation models (order block and FVG re-entries within a trend) feel more natural but demand patience for the pullback. Choose the emotional posture you can repeat.

ICT Model Decision Table

Match your dominant constraint to a recommended model family. Use this as a starting filter, not a law — most traders satisfy one row strongly.

Your constraintRecommended model familyWhy it fits
9-5 job, ~1 hour before/after workSingle kill-zone / Silver Bullet windowTime-boxed to a fixed hour you can block off; no all-day screen time required.
Full-time, can watch live sessionsIntraday continuation (OB/FVG entries) + Po3Rewards active management and reading displacement in real time.
Scalper, loves fast feedbackSilver Bullet + macros on 1-5mTight windows, many samples per week, quick resolution.
Swing trader, checks charts 1-2x/dayHTF OTE / order block set-and-forgetDaily/4H entries with wide stops; no intraday babysitting.
Crypto-only, eveningsJudas Swing off daily open / continuation entries24/7 market fits an off-session schedule; daily open anchors bias.
Prefers mechanical rules2022 model / Silver Bullet checklistDefined sequence: sweep, displacement, FVG entry — easy to codify.
Prefers discretionary readsUnicorn / continuation POI tradingRewards confluence judgment over rigid triggers.
Reversal personalityTurtle Soup / Judas SwingFades liquidity sweeps against the prior move.
Continuation personalityOrder block / FVG re-entry, Po3Enters with the established trend on a pullback.

The ICT Model Families at a Glance

Every named model reduces to one of three families. Knowing the family clarifies which ICT model to trade for your temperament.

Reversal models

These fade a liquidity raid. Turtle Soup buys after a false break of a prior low that swept sell-side stops. The Judas Swing uses an early-session fake move against the true daily direction. The Unicorn Model layers a breaker block with an overlapping Fair Value Gap (FVG) for a high-confluence reversal entry.

Strength: excellent risk-to-reward at turning points. Cost: you must act into discomfort, and timing is unforgiving.

Continuation models

These enter with the trend on a retracement into a point of interest. Bullish and bearish Order Block re-entries and FVG fills are the workhorses. Power of 3 (Po3/AMD) — accumulation, manipulation, distribution — frames the daily cycle so you buy the manipulation dip and hold the distribution leg. Strength: intuitive, trend-aligned, forgiving. Cost: fewer signals in choppy, rangebound conditions.

Time-based models

These trigger only inside defined windows. The Silver Bullet is a one-hour setup looking for an FVG entry after displacement. ICT macros are 20-minute windows of algorithmic delivery. Strength: they remove the "when do I look?" problem — ideal for part-timers. Cost: if the window produces no clean setup, you take nothing that day, which requires discipline.

Master One Model First — Then Migrate

The single highest-leverage rule when choosing which ICT model to trade: pick one and take it to consistency before touching anything else. Consistency means you can execute it mechanically, you have logged roughly 50+ instances, and your journal shows a stable expectancy — not necessarily profit yet, but a repeatable read.

One model first works because it isolates variables. When only one setup can lose you money, every losing trade teaches you something specific — the sweep was shallow, the displacement was weak, you entered before the FVG formed. Ten models blur that feedback into noise.

Build the base skill of reading displacement and Draw on Liquidity inside one model, and those skills transfer when you eventually expand. Practically: commit to one model for a defined block — say 60 trading days or 50 trades, whichever comes later — and forbid yourself from switching mid-block regardless of results. Review at the end, not during.

Adding a second model later

Once one model is consistent, expansion is additive, not lateral. Add a model that covers a condition your first one misses. If you run continuation entries, a reversal model like Turtle Soup lets you participate at range extremes where continuation gives no signal. If you scalp Silver Bullet, an HTF OTE swing model lets you hold winners longer.

Introduce the second model in isolation — separate journal tab, its own sample — so you can still measure each independently. Never trade a new model with real size until it has its own logged track record. Migration, not multitasking.

How to Choose Your First Model and Avoid Common Mistakes

Run your two strongest constraints through the table, pick the overlapping model family, then verify fit with three checks before committing.

The fit checklist

  • Schedule fit: Can you be at the screen for this model's window every trading day without rearranging your life? If it needs the NY session and you work 9-5, it fails — pick a pre-work or HTF model instead.
  • Mechanical fit: Can you write the entry as an if-then checklist a stranger could follow? If you cannot, it is too discretionary for a first model.
  • Market fit: Does your instrument actually produce this pattern? Session models need session-driven markets; crypto suits off-session, 24/7 continuation trading.

Worked example: a 9-5 crypto trader

Maria works 9am-6pm and can only trade evenings. Her dominant constraints are limited weekday hours and a crypto-only account (BTCUSDT, ETHUSDT). Running the table: the "9-5 job" row points to a time-boxed model, and the "crypto-only, evenings" row points to daily-open and continuation setups. The overlap is a continuation model anchored to the daily candle.

She picks a Po3-framed order block re-entry: mark the daily bias, wait for the manipulation leg to sweep liquidity and tap a 1H bullish order block or FVG in her evening window, then enter with the distribution leg.

It fits her schedule (she checks the daily open and one evening window), her market (BTC runs 24/7, so no session she must sleep through), and her personality (she prefers trading with the trend). She trades only that for 50 instances before considering the Silver Bullet.

Common mistakes to avoid

  • Choosing by hype, not fit: The Unicorn Model going viral does not make it right for someone who trades 30 minutes a day. Popularity is not a constraint.
  • Model-hopping after drawdowns: Switching mid-sample destroys the only thing that tells you whether a model works.
  • Picking a session you cannot watch: A NY-session model is worthless to a trader asleep at that hour. Schedule fit is non-negotiable.
  • Running a discretionary model too early: Beginners need mechanical rules to build reference experience; discretion comes after pattern recognition is built.
  • Collecting models instead of reps: Knowing ten models is not skill. Executing one model 200 times is.

Deciding which ICT model to trade is ultimately an act of subtraction: define your constraints, let the decision table remove the models that do not fit your life, commit to the one that survives, and take it to consistency before you add another.

The best model is the one you can actually trade, in your session, on your market, again and again.

Frequently Asked Questions

What is the easiest ICT model for beginners?

The Silver Bullet is often easiest to start with because it is mechanical and time-boxed — a fixed one-hour window, a defined sequence of displacement and FVG entry. Its rigid rules reduce the discretion beginners handle poorly, and the fixed window solves the "when do I look?" problem for part-time traders.

Can I trade more than one ICT model at once?

Eventually, but not while learning. Run a single model until you have a stable, logged sample of roughly 50+ trades and consistent execution. Adding a second model early splits your attention and prevents you from accumulating the sample size any edge needs to prove itself.

Which ICT model works best for crypto?

Continuation models — order block and FVG re-entries framed by Power of 3 — tend to fit crypto because the market runs 24/7 with no clean session close. Session-anchored models still work loosely, but daily-open bias and trend-continuation setups map better to crypto's around-the-clock volatility.

How long should I trade one model before switching?

Commit to a defined block — at least 50 trades or 60 trading days, whichever is longer — and do not switch mid-block regardless of results. Review at the end. This gives you a sample large enough to separate a genuinely poor fit from normal variance or a still-developing skill.
